.All students in Grades 6-8 participate in a Ski Week in February each year. The students travel in their grade level group. Grade 6 will travel to Hachikogen in the Hyogo prefecture, staying at the Hotel Sansui.
All beginner and intermediate students are required to take lessons to ensure student safety and familiarity with the mountain. However, students are invited to bring their own equipment if they prefer. There will be ski lessons given to all 6th grade students on both day 1 and day 2 who are not advanced skiers. Ski lessons will be given in ability-based groups. Lesson costs for day 1 and day 2 - ¥7,350 Please note that, if deemed necessary to ensure safety, additional lessons maybe given and billed after the trip. Students will travel by bus to and from Hachi Kogen. Its recommend that students wear comfortable clothes on the bus. Students will get changed into their ski clothes once they arrive at Hachi Kogen.
